Course structure

• Introduction to Design for Disassembly Principles
• Material Selection and Circular Economy Fundamentals
• Modular Design Strategies and Techniques
• Disassembly-Friendly Joining Methods and Fasteners
• Lifecycle Assessment and Environmental Impact Analysis
• Tools and Technologies for Disassembly Optimization
• Case Studies in Successful Disassembly Design
• Regulatory and Industry Standards for Sustainable Design
• Collaborative Design Processes for Disassembly
• Future Trends and Innovations in Disassembly Design

Career path

Sustainable Design Engineer

Specializes in creating eco-friendly designs that prioritize disassembly and recyclability, aligning with circular economy principles.

Circular Economy Consultant

Advises businesses on integrating design for disassembly strategies to reduce waste and improve resource efficiency.

Product Lifecycle Analyst

Analyzes product lifecycles to optimize disassembly processes and enhance sustainability in manufacturing.
